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
28 4602958 5553
78237 11
78237 11
49 26 1325
All about undefined
Interested in learning more?
78237 11
49 26 1325
See more
092472 659525 1361
334403654 93569016803 84091195
See more
674795 464525301 62940157282
4656541 37819773183 19140156998
See more